If you’re a business owner and want to hire a freelance software developer or consultant, then there are several ways to go about it. These include referrals, networking at tech events, and job posting on freelance platforms.
These platforms help you find the best developers by vetting them holistically, which involves checking their CVs as well as project-based evaluation.
1. Ask for referrals
Word-of-mouth referrals are a great way to generate new business. They can help you secure new clients and negotiate better prices for your services.
When looking for a freelance software developer and consultant, you can ask your network for referrals. You can also use referral programs offered by service providers and other organizations.
The first step in finding a software developer is to decide the type of project you need. You should choose a niche that you are interested in, and that will also be profitable for you.
Another way to find a software developer is to join a freelance platform that has strict vetting processes. These platforms require candidates to pass coding challenges, technical and behavioural interviews, and a review of their past work.
The process of finding a freelance software developer can be difficult and time-consuming, but it is well worth it in the long run. Freelance developers can earn much more than full-time employees, and they are always in demand.
2. Check their portfolio
One of the most important things to do when looking for a freelance software developer and consultant is to check their portfolio. A good portfolio showcases their expertise in a variety of fields and shows that they can produce quality results.
You can also look for a portfolio on their website or social media profiles. This will give you a better idea of their work and will help you make an informed decision about their skills and qualifications.
Another thing you should look for is testimonials from former employers or LinkedIn reviews. Testimonials are a great selling tool, and they can be used to convince clients that they’re hiring the right person for their project.
As a freelance software developer, you need to be ready to take on different kinds of projects that may be outside your expertise. This can be a challenge, especially when you’re just starting out. However, it can be a valuable experience for your professional growth.
3. Check their references
When you are looking for a freelance software developer and consultant, you need to check their references. This is one of the most important steps in hiring a freelancer because it helps you gauge their skills and quality.
A good reference can give you valuable insights into their work ethic and communication skills. They can also tell you whether they can deliver your project on time and within budget.
You should also ask for references from previous clients. A client testimonial is a great way to find out how well the freelancer communicated with their customers and handled customer complaints.
You can also ask if they have a portfolio or a GitHub profile. However, you should not rely on these when making a hiring decision.
4. Check the proposal
A freelance software developer and consultant should be able to clearly explain their proposed project in detail. This includes the skills needed, timelines, and deliverables.
One way to do this is to create a product roadmap, describing the specific goals and monetization strategies. This will help the developer and you understand what you need from each other and ensure everyone knows their roles.
It’s also a good idea to communicate regularly. Ask the freelancer to provide feedback and follow up on progress.
The freelancer should also be able to answer your technical questions and solve your problems. This will help you make the best decisions about your project and hire the right person for it.
Once you have shortlisted a few developers, it’s time to pick the right one for you. The first step is to evaluate their portfolio of previous work and their technical abilities.